Abstract Naturally occurring hydrous sulphate minerals bearing rock, sampled from a Martian analogue area, Kachchh, India was investigated for sequestration of metal ions nuclear significance in view waste management applications. Structural analyses revealed the presence alunite group (such as hydronium jarosite, alunite, natroalunite) along with phyllosilicate mineral—kaolinite sample. Sorption performance assessment batch mode cesium (Cs) demonstrated influence initial sorbate concentration and solution pH on uptake ions. Equilibrium sorption data upon correlation theoretical isotherms showed better agreement Langmuir model monalayer capacity 26.4 mg g −1 Cs. Maximum acidic is signature involvement structural process. EDXRF analysis loading surface sorbent after sorption. The studies highlight that cation retention potential naturally available rock could be instrumental possible application material barrier matrix to immobilize importance conditions.
